IT Infrastructure in Education
IT infrastructure forms the backbone of modern educational institutions, supporting administrative processes, communication, and data management. Key aspects of IT infrastructure in education include:
- Learning Management Systems (LMS): LMS platforms provide a centralized hub for course content, assignments, assessments, and communication between teachers and students.
- Virtual Learning Environments (VLEs): VLEs enable remote access to educational resources, allowing students to access course materials and participate in online discussions.
- Student Information Systems (SIS): SIS software manages student data, enrolment, grades, and attendance, streamlining administrative tasks for educational institutions.
- Online Assessment and Grading Tools: IT infrastructure supports online assessment platforms that enable digital testing, automated grading, and performance tracking.
- E-books and Digital Libraries: Educational institutions use IT infrastructure to offer digital textbooks and access to extensive online libraries.
- Collaboration Tools: IT infrastructure facilitates virtual classrooms, webinars, and online discussions, enabling students and teachers to collaborate in real-time.

Networking in Education
Networking technologies play a crucial role in connecting educational institutions, students, and teachers. Some networking applications in education include:
- Internet Connectivity: Networking facilitates virtual classrooms, webinars, and remote guest lectures, allowing students and teachers to connect from different locations.
- Campus Wi-Fi: Campus-wide Wi-Fi networks ensure connectivity for students, staff, and guests throughout educational institutions.
- Learning Platforms and Content Delivery: Networking enables the delivery of online courses, e-learning modules, and interactive educational content.
- Collaboration and Communication: Networking technologies support real-time communication between students, teachers, and administrators through email, instant messaging, and video conferencing.
The integration of IT infrastructure, IoT automation, and networking technologies in education has given rise to e-learning, blended learning, and distance education models. These technologies have democratized education, making learning accessible to a broader audience, promoting continuous learning, and facilitating lifelong education. However, it is essential to address the digital divide and ensure equitable access to technology for all students to fully realize the potential of these transformative technologies in education.
